The NXP TJA1024HGZ is a state-of-the-art LIN (Local Interconnect Network) transceiver designed to provide seamless data communication in automotive and industrial applications. This robust component is engineered to facilitate reliable data transfer between a LIN master and slave nodes in a LIN network.
Built to comply with the LIN protocol specification 2.0, 2.1, and SAE J2602, the TJA1024HGZ ensures interoperability with a wide range of LIN systems. Its versatile design makes it suitable for use in a variety of applications, including automotive comfort, infotainment, sensor interfaces, and actuator drives.
One of the key features of the TJA1024HGZ is its enhanced electromagnetic compatibility (EMC) performance. It boasts excellent ESD protection, which safeguards the device against electrostatic discharges, making it particularly reliable in the harsh electrical environments found in automotive applications. Additionally, the transceiver's low quiescent current contributes to energy efficiency, a critical factor in battery-powered systems.
The TJA1024HGZ operates over a wide supply voltage range and is characterized by its minimal power consumption in both operational and standby modes. It is designed with a thermal protection mechanism that prevents the device from overheating, thereby ensuring long-term stability and performance.
Encased in a compact 8-pin SOIC package, the TJA1024HGZ is designed for easy integration into existing and new designs. Its small footprint allows for space-saving PCB layouts, which is particularly advantageous in applications where board space is at a premium.
